William Rankine, an engineer and physicist, created a different to Coulomb's earth stress theory. Albert Atterberg created the clay consistency indices that are still used today for dirt classification. In 1885, Osborne Reynolds identified that shearing causes volumetric extension of thick products and tightening of loosened granular materials. Modern geotechnical design is claimed to have begun in 1925 with the publication of Erdbaumechanik by Karl von Terzaghi, a mechanical designer and geologist.

Terzaghi also developed the structure for theories of birthing ability of foundations, and the theory for prediction of the rate of settlement of clay layers because of loan consolidation. Afterwards, Maurice Biot fully developed the three-dimensional soil combination theory, prolonging the one-dimensional version formerly established by Terzaghi to extra basic hypotheses and introducing the set of basic formulas of Poroelasticity.

The observational method might be called adheres to: General exploration enough to develop the rough nature, pattern, and properties of down payments. Evaluation of one of the most likely conditions and one of Continued the most unfavorable conceivable inconsistencies. Developing the style based on a functioning theory of habits anticipated under one of the most possible problems. Selection of quantities to be observed as construction profits and calculating their anticipated worths based on the functioning hypothesis under one of the most negative conditions.


Measurement of amounts and analysis of actual problems. Layout modification per actual problems The observational technique is ideal for building and construction that has currently begun when an unanticipated growth takes place or when a failure or accident looms or has currently taken place. It is improper for projects whose style can not be modified during building - Geotechnical Engineering Services South Africa.

Geotechnical design is a subset of civil engineering that concentrates on exactly how planet products like dirt, rock and groundwater communicate with man-made structures, such as structures, bridges, read more dams and roadways. The objective is to guarantee that the subsurface - the geology underneath any kind of construction - is qualified of sustaining whatever is developed on top.
